
Start by adding a drizzle of olive oil to a large skillet over medium to low heat.
Add the chicken breast cut into small cubes and sauté until all the water from the chicken evaporates.
Next, add the onion chopped into small cubes, the bell peppers also chopped into small cubes and sauté everything for another 5 minutes.
Season with the salt, a generous pinch of black pepper, the sweet paprika, the garlic powder, the turmeric powder and stir to incorporate.
Add the heavy cream, the shredded mozzarella cheese and stir everything very well until fully combined.
In another large skillet over medium to low heat, add a drizzle of vegetable oil.
Add the smoked hot dog sausages and fry them until both sides are golden brown.
To assemble the recipe, add the chicken we prepared into the hot dog buns, dividing it into equal portions.
Add the fried hot dog sausages and sprinkle 50 grams of shredded mozzarella cheese on top of each one.
Place them in a preheated oven at 200° C (400° F) and bake for 10 minutes.
To finish, add ketchup and mustard to taste.
Serve.
